I recieved a tummy tuck, muscle repair and lipo on my flanks 3 years ago. After my surgery my husband and I didn't get the proper instructions to care for my bellybutton after my surgery. My bellybutton got infected and healed very ugly and now I have a keloid surrounding my bellybutton. I did receive steroid treatment after to shrink it but I stopped because it started to change my skin color on the injection areas. My bellybutton scar is thick and it hurts.
Answer: Navel reconstruction Hello! Thank you for your question and pictures. I recommend my patients to wait at least six months between surgeries, if your surgery was three years ago I believe it's safe to get a navel reconstruction now.

Answer: Belly Button Revision After Tummy Tuck Thank you for your question and pictures. Yes, patients normally wait minimum of 6 months before allowing to have revision surgery, so if you are three years then I cannot see why this wouldn't be ok. All The Best
